Step 3: Put the Canon TR4722 in Wireless Setup Mode
For the installation software to detect your printer, it must be in wireless connection mode.
To enable this mode:
- Turn on the printer
- Press and hold the Wireless button
- Wait until the WiFi indicator light begins blinking
The blinking light indicates the printer is ready to connect to a wireless network.
Now return to the setup program on your computer.
The installer should detect the printer and continue the connection process.
Step 4: Connect the Printer to Your WiFi Network
Once the printer is detected, the setup wizard will display available WiFi networks.
Choose your home or office WiFi network.
Enter the correct WiFi password.
After entering the password, the installer will send the network settings to the printer.
This step usually takes about one minute.
When successful, the WiFi indicator light on the printer will stop blinking and remain steady.
This means the printer is connected to your wireless network.

Common Problems When Connecting Canon TR4722 to WiFi
Sometimes the setup process does not work the first time. Here are some common problems and how to fix them.
Printer Not Detected During Setup
If the setup wizard cannot find your printer, check the following:
- Printer is in wireless setup mode
• Computer and printer are on the same network
• WiFi router is working properly
Restart the printer and run the setup again.
Incorrect WiFi Password
Entering the wrong WiFi password will prevent the printer from connecting.
Double-check your network password before trying again.
Remember that passwords are case sensitive.
Firewall Blocking Setup
Sometimes firewall or antivirus software blocks printer installation.
If the setup freezes or fails, temporarily disable your security software and run the installer again.
After installation finishes, enable security protection again.
Weak WiFi Signal
A weak wireless signal can interrupt the connection process.
Move the printer closer to the router and try again.
Avoid placing the printer near thick walls or large metal objects that block WiFi signals.
Alternative Method: USB Setup for WiFi Configuration
If wireless setup continues to fail, you can connect the printer using a USB cable first.
Follow these steps:
- Connect the printer to your computer using a USB cable
- Run the Canon setup software
- Select Wireless Setup via USB
The installer will configure the WiFi settings automatically.
After setup finishes, you can disconnect the USB cable.
Your printer will remain connected to the wireless network.

When Canon TR4722 Shows Offline After WiFi Setup
Sometimes the printer connects to WiFi successfully but appears offline in Windows.
This usually happens because:
- The computer is using the wrong printer port
• The printer IP address has changed
• The printer driver was installed incorrectly
Assigning a static IP address to the printer usually fixes this problem permanently.
